Glu Mobile is making it easier than ever for Britney Spears fans to make their pop star dreams come true, thanks to its new free-to-play mobile game.
The global developer and publisher of free-to-play games last month released Britney Spears: American Dream, a mobile title that enables players to "live their pop star dreams alongside icon Britney Spears."
"We've developed Britney Spears: American Dream in collaboration with Britney Spears herself. The result is a game that is pure Britney -- colorful, adventurous, artistic and something we're tremendously proud of," Glu Mobile CEO Niccolo de Masi said in a prepared statement.

Britney Spears: American Dream is now available for free from the App Store on iPhone, iPad or iPod Touch and on Google Play.
Glu Mobile has watched its per-share price increase since the title's release.
